Email Sequence Generator
Generate complete email sequences, newsletters, and A/B variants — an alternative to ConvertKit/Mailchimp content creation workflows included with your subscription.
Plugin ID
pf-email-sequences
Category
marketing
Version
v1.0
Downloads
Email Sequence Generator
v1.1 — Generate professionally structured email sequences, newsletters, and A/B variants with CAN-SPAM/GDPR guidance, Cialdini persuasion psychology, and proven copywriting frameworks — an alternative to ConvertKit/Mailchimp content creation workflows included with your subscription.
Installation
- Download the
pf-email-sequences.pluginfile - Open Claude Desktop and navigate to Settings > Plugins
- Click Install Plugin and select the downloaded
.pluginfile - The plugin will be installed and available immediately
Note: All data stays local on your machine. No external API calls or cloud storage required.
The Problem
Email marketing tools charge $156-1,740/year for ConvertKit, Mailchimp, and ActiveCampaign. Yet the hardest part—writing compelling email copy—is still entirely manual. You're paying for delivery infrastructure, but doing all the creative work yourself.
The Solution
This plugin turns multi-hour email writing into a 15-minute workflow:
- Email Sequences: Plan and generate 3-7 email campaigns from a single goal description
- A/B Variants: Create strategic variants (emotional vs logical, curiosity vs urgency) automatically
- Newsletters: Transform bullet points into polished digests, personal updates, or promotional content
- Brand Consistency: Configure once, apply everywhere via .email/config.json
All outputs are plain text, HTML, or DOCX — copy directly into any ESP.
Quick Start
Initialize workspace:
/email:email-setupCreates folder structure, brand voice config, checks dependencies.
Generate sequence plan:
/email:email-plan Convert free trial users to paid subscribers in 14 daysCreates a structured 3-7 email plan with topics, timing, CTA progression.
Generate full sequence:
/email:email-sequenceWrites all emails as DOCX ready to copy into your ESP.
Or use the shorthand:
/email:email-full Convert free trial users to paid in 14 days
Plan + generate in one step.
Commands Reference
| Command | Purpose | Output |
|---|---|---|
/email:email-setup |
Initialize workspace, config, dependencies | .email/config.json |
/email:email-plan [goal] |
Generate sequence plan from goal | processing/email-sequence-plan.json |
/email:email-draft [email# or topic] |
Write single email (from plan or standalone) | processing/email-draft-{N}.json |
/email:email-sequence |
Generate full multi-email sequence as DOCX | outbound/email-sequence-{type}.docx |
/email:email-ab [email#] |
Generate A/B variants (subject, preview, opening) | outbound/ab-variants-{N}.json |
/email:email-newsletter [format] |
Generate newsletter from bullet points | outbound/newsletter-{date}.docx |
/email:email-full [goal] |
Plan + generate in one step | Both of above |
/email:email-status |
Show workspace health and inventory | Diagnostic report |
How It Works
Goal Input
↓
/email:email-plan → Sequence Plan (3-7 emails, timing, CTAs)
↓
/email:email-sequence → DOCX (all emails as cohesive narrative)
↓
/email:email-draft → Individual email drafts (3 subject variants)
↓
/email:email-ab → A/B variants (9 total: subject, preview, opening)
↓
/email:email-newsletter → Standalone newsletters (digest, personal, promo)
DAG architecture: Skills work independently. Plan first if generating sequences; skip planning for standalone emails or newsletters.
Cost Comparison
| Tool | Annual Cost (1K subs) | Writing | Delivery | Analytics |
|---|---|---|---|---|
| This Plugin | included with your subscription | ✓ AI-powered | ✗ (use ESP) | ✗ (use ESP) |
| ConvertKit | $396-468/yr | ✗ Manual | ✓ | ✓ |
| Mailchimp | $156-500/yr | ✗ Manual | ✓ | ✓ |
| ActiveCampaign | $180-360/yr | ✗ Manual | ✓ | ✓ |
Key difference: This plugin writes the email content (the hardest part). Delivery and analytics stay in your existing ESP.
Feature Comparison
| Feature | Plugin | ConvertKit | Mailchimp | ActiveCampaign |
|---|---|---|---|---|
| Email sequence writing | ✓ Full | ✗ Manual | ✗ Manual | ✗ Manual |
| A/B subject variants | ✓ Full | ✓ Manual | ✓ Manual | ✓ Auto |
| Newsletter drafting | ✓ Full | ✗ Manual | ✗ Manual | ✗ Manual |
| Brand voice consistency | ✓ Config-driven | ✗ None | ✗ None | ✗ None |
| Email delivery | ✗ No | ✓ | ✓ | ✓ |
| Open/click analytics | ✗ No | ✓ | ✓ | ✓ |
| Data privacy | ✓ Local only | ✗ Cloud | ✗ Cloud | ✗ Cloud |
| Export to any ESP | ✓ DOCX/HTML | ✗ Lock-in | ✗ Lock-in | ✗ Lock-in |
| Cost | included with your subscription | $396-468/yr | $156-500/yr | $180-360/yr |
| CAN-SPAM Guidance | ✓ Auto-checked | ✗ Manual | ✗ Manual | ✗ Manual |
| GDPR awareness | ✓ Built-in | Partial | Partial | Partial |
| Copywriting frameworks | ✓ AIDA/PAS/BAB/4Ps | ✗ None | ✗ None | ✗ None |
| Persuasion psychology | ✓ Cialdini principles | ✗ None | ✗ None | ✗ None |
| Industry benchmarks | ✓ Embedded | ✗ None | ✗ None | ✗ None |
| A/B test methodology | ✓ Statistical guidance | ✗ Basic | ✗ Basic | ✓ Automated |
AI-Powered Features
- Sequence Planning & Arc: Creates 3-7 email sequences with progressive CTAs and narrative coherence from goal description alone
- Brand Voice Consistency: Applies consistent tone, style, and personality across all emails using config-driven voice templates
- A/B Subject Variants: Generates strategic subject line variants mapped to Cialdini's 6 principles (reciprocity, social proof, authority, scarcity, liking, commitment)
- Personalization Token Insertion: Automatically embeds {{first_name}}, {{company_name}}, and {{product_name}} tokens — personalized subject lines get +26% higher open rates (Campaign Monitor)
- CAN-SPAM Guidance: Every generated email references required elements per 15 U.S.C. §7704 — honest subject lines, unsubscribe mechanism, physical postal address
- GDPR Awareness: Flags Art. 21(2)-(3) right-to-object requirements for EU/EEA recipients and Art. 6 lawful basis considerations
- CASL Compliance Guidance: References S.C. 2010, c. 23 express vs implied consent requirements for Canadian subscribers
- Copywriting Framework Selection: Automatically selects AIDA, PAS, BAB, or 4Ps framework based on email purpose — each email follows a proven persuasion structure
- Subject Line Optimization: Applies research-backed data — 6-10 word optimal length, mobile preview safety (35 chars), spam trigger avoidance, number/question lifts
- CTA Optimization: Single-CTA emails get +371% clicks (WordStream); uses specific action verbs and above-fold placement per benchmark data
- A/B Test Methodology: Includes 95% confidence thresholds, minimum sample sizes (1,000+ per variant), and test duration guidance for statistically valid results
- Industry Benchmarks: Embeds 2024-2025 open rate, CTR, and conversion benchmarks by email type (welcome 50-60%, abandoned cart 41-45%, newsletter 30-35%)
- Deliverability Guidance: References SPF (RFC 7208), DKIM (RFC 6376), DMARC (RFC 7489) authentication and spam trigger pattern avoidance
- FTC Endorsement Compliance: Flags 16 CFR Part 255 disclosure requirements when emails contain affiliate or sponsored content
- Centralized Knowledge Base: All domain knowledge in a single email-kb skill — compliance, frameworks, benchmarks — ensuring consistency across all 15 skills
Estimated Cost per Use
Disclaimer: Token estimates are approximate and based on typical usage patterns measured from skill prompt sizes. Actual costs vary with input data size, conversation length, and complexity. Estimates use Claude Sonnet 4.6 pricing ($3/1M input, $15/1M output). Cowork and Claude Desktop subscription users (Pro/Max/Team) are not charged per-token — these estimates apply only to direct Anthropic API usage. Running stages individually in fresh sessions uses fewer input tokens than running the full pipeline sequentially, because pipeline mode accumulates conversation history across stages.
Per skill (run individually in a fresh session):
| Stage | Skill Prompt | User Input | Total Input | Output | Est. Cost |
|---|---|---|---|---|---|
| newsletter-draft | ~4.4K | ~800 | ~8.0K | ~6.0K | ~$0.11 |
| ab-variants | ~5.5K | ~800 | ~9.1K | ~5.5K | ~$0.11 |
| pf-email-marketing-post-purchase | ~1.8K | ~800 | ~5.4K | ~3.0K | ~$0.06 |
| sequence-plan | ~3.6K | ~800 | ~7.2K | ~3.6K | ~$0.08 |
| pf-email-marketing-seasonal | ~2.2K | ~800 | ~5.8K | ~3.0K | ~$0.06 |
| email-campaigns-re-engage | ~2.1K | ~800 | ~5.8K | ~3.0K | ~$0.06 |
| pf-email-marketing-win-back | ~1.7K | ~800 | ~5.3K | ~3.0K | ~$0.06 |
| email-campaigns-welcome-sequence | ~2.6K | ~800 | ~6.2K | ~3.0K | ~$0.06 |
| sequence-generate | ~4.0K | ~800 | ~7.6K | ~6.0K | ~$0.11 |
| email-campaigns-subject-lines | ~2.4K | ~800 | ~6.0K | ~3.0K | ~$0.06 |
| pf-email-marketing-product-launch | ~1.8K | ~800 | ~5.4K | ~3.0K | ~$0.06 |
| email-kb | ~7.5K | ~800 | ~11.1K | ~6.0K | ~$0.12 |
| email-draft | ~3.6K | ~800 | ~7.3K | ~6.0K | ~$0.11 |
| pf-email-marketing-abandoned-cart | ~2.1K | ~800 | ~5.7K | ~3.0K | ~$0.06 |
| Standalone total | ~95.8K | ~57.1K | ~$1.14 |
Full pipeline (all stages in one session — context accumulates):
| Stage | Base Input | + History | Total Input | Output | Est. Cost |
|---|---|---|---|---|---|
| newsletter-draft | ~8.1K | 0 | ~8.1K | ~6.0K | ~$0.11 |
| ab-variants | ~9.2K | ~6.8K | ~16.0K | ~5.5K | ~$0.13 |
| pf-email-marketing-post-purchase | ~5.5K | ~13.1K | ~18.6K | ~3.0K | ~$0.10 |
| sequence-plan | ~7.3K | ~16.9K | ~24.2K | ~3.6K | ~$0.13 |
| pf-email-marketing-seasonal | ~5.9K | ~21.3K | ~27.2K | ~3.0K | ~$0.13 |
| email-campaigns-re-engage | ~5.9K | ~25.1K | ~31.0K | ~3.0K | ~$0.14 |
| pf-email-marketing-win-back | ~5.4K | ~28.9K | ~34.3K | ~3.0K | ~$0.15 |
| email-campaigns-welcome-sequence | ~6.3K | ~32.7K | ~39.0K | ~3.0K | ~$0.16 |
| sequence-generate | ~7.7K | ~36.5K | ~44.2K | ~6.0K | ~$0.22 |
| email-campaigns-subject-lines | ~6.1K | ~43.3K | ~49.4K | ~3.0K | ~$0.19 |
| pf-email-marketing-product-launch | ~5.5K | ~47.1K | ~52.6K | ~3.0K | ~$0.20 |
| email-kb | ~11.3K | ~50.9K | ~62.1K | ~6.0K | ~$0.28 |
| email-draft | ~7.4K | ~57.7K | ~65.0K | ~6.0K | ~$0.29 |
| pf-email-marketing-abandoned-cart | ~5.9K | ~64.5K | ~70.3K | ~3.0K | ~$0.26 |
| Pipeline total | ~542.0K | ~57.1K | ~$2.48 |
Running the full pipeline once typically costs $1.74–$3.23 in API tokens (Claude Sonnet 4.6).
Known Limitations
| Limitation | Impact | Workaround |
|---|---|---|
| No email delivery | Can't send from plugin | Export DOCX/HTML to your ESP (Mailchimp, ConvertKit, etc.) |
| No subscriber analytics | No open/click tracking | Analytics stay in your ESP — plugin focuses on content creation |
| No persistent scheduling | Can't auto-schedule sends | Plugin generates timing recommendations. You configure drip schedule in ESP once. |
| LLM context window (~115K tokens) | Max 7 emails per batch | Generate first 7, then run again for part 2. Max 15 newsletter topics per batch. |
Requirements
- Python 3.8+ (verified at setup)
- python-docx >= 0.8.11 (optional; installed automatically or falls back to Markdown)
- Cowork environment with LLM access
Architecture
Workspace structure:
my-emails/
├── inbound/ # Input: notes, bullet points, raw ideas
├── processing/ # Work-in-progress: plans and drafts
├── outbound/ # Finished deliverables: DOCX, JSON, ready to use
├── archive/ # Old sequences and reference materials
└── .email/
├── config.json # Brand voice configuration
└── logs/
└── run-latest.log # Execution history
Generation patterns:
- Sequence generation: Programmatic DOCX output using python-docx library (not templates)
- Email drafts: JSON intermediate format for composition and variant generation
- Newsletters: Programmatic DOCX with dynamic section counts
Important Disclaimers
- AI-Generated Content: This plugin uses AI (LLM) technology which can produce inaccurate or incomplete outputs. All content should be treated as a starting point and reviewed for accuracy before use.
- Not Professional Advice: Outputs do not constitute legal, financial, tax, medical, or other professional advice. Consult qualified professionals before making decisions based on generated content.
- No Compliance Guarantee: References to industry standards, regulations, or guidelines are for informational purposes only. This plugin does not guarantee compliance with any law or regulation. Users are responsible for verifying all outputs meet their specific regulatory requirements.
- No Endorsement or Affiliation: Mention of third-party products, standards, or organizations does not imply endorsement, partnership, or certification by those entities.
Ready to use Email Sequence Generator?
Download this free plugin and start using it in Claude today.
Need something different?
We build custom plugins tailored to your exact workflow.